H1B Visa Sponsorship Overview for Cooks, Restaurant
Cooks, Restaurant (SOC code 35-2014) is one of the occupations that U.S. employers sponsor through the H1B visa program. A total of 134 labor condition applications have been filed by 65 employers for this occupation across the United States. The H1B visa allows U.S. companies to hire foreign workers in specialty occupations, and Cooks, Restaurant positions represent a significant portion of these filings.
The average salary offered on H1B applications for Cooks, Restaurant positions is $32,165, with a median of N/A. Salaries range from $16,952 to $80,000, reflecting the wide variation across experience levels, geographic locations, and prevailing wage levels. Compared to the national BLS median salary of $36,210 for this occupation, H1B salaries are -11.2% Below Market.
According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the national annual mean salary for Cooks, Restaurant is $37,740, with approximately 380 workers employed in this role nationwide. The BLS reports salary percentiles ranging from $24,450 (10th percentile) to $53,120 (90th percentile). Prevailing Wage Levels for Cooks, Restaurant
The Department of Labor assigns prevailing wage levels (I through IV) to H1B positions based on experience and skill requirements. Level I represents entry-level positions, while Level IV indicates expert-level roles. Understanding wage levels is critical for both employers and H1B workers.
